
Flag football is no longer just a grassroots movement or a Pro Bowl novelty; it is officially going professional with the full weight of the shield behind it. The NFL has announced a landmark partnership with TMRW Sports, the technology-focused sports venture co-founded by Tiger Woods and Rory McIlroy, to develop a sanctioned NFL professional flag football league. This ambitious project aims to create a premier competitive platform for both men and women, capitalizing on the sport's rapid global ascent.
A New Era for the NFL Professional Flag Football League
The announcement marks a significant pivot in the NFL’s long-term growth strategy. By partnering with TMRW Sports—the same group behind the high-tech TGL golf league—the NFL is signaling that it views flag football as a critical pillar of its future. The new NFL professional flag football league will not just be a secondary project; it is being designed as a top-tier athletic product backed by the administrative and financial might of all 32 NFL franchises.
This initiative is set to feature dedicated divisions for both male and female athletes. While women’s flag football has seen an explosion in participation at the collegiate level, this partnership provides a definitive professional pathway that has previously been fragmented. The inclusion of women’s professional play is expected to be a cornerstone of the league's identity, tapping into a demographic that is currently the fastest-growing segment of the sport.

Global Ambitions and the 2028 Olympic Vision
The timing of this partnership is no coincidence. Flag football was recently confirmed as an official Olympic sport for the 2028 Summer Games in Los Angeles. The NFL has been transparent about its desire to use the Olympic stage to expand the game's international footprint. By establishing a professional league now, the NFL and TMRW Sports are creating a domestic ecosystem that will develop the elite talent necessary for Olympic competition while also providing a year-round narrative for the sport.
The league's structure is expected to leverage the existing branding and regional influence of the 32 NFL teams. While specific team locations and schedules are still being finalized, the involvement of every NFL owner ensures that the league will have access to world-class facilities, marketing engines, and a built-in fan base from day one.
